More Than Entertainment: How Malayalam Cinema Mirrors, Molds, and Marries Kerala Culture
When the opening credits roll for a Malayalam film, viewers often expect more than just song-and-dance routines or gravity-defying stunts. They anticipate a slice of life—a reflection of the monsoon-soaked landscape, the sharp wit of a thattukada (roadside tea shop) conversation, the complex hierarchies of caste and faith, and the quiet desperation of the Gulf returnee. Malayalam cinema, often dubbed the most sophisticated regional film industry in India, is not merely an industry based in Kochi or Thiruvananthapuram; it is a cultural archive. It is the mirror held up to the Malayali consciousness, simultaneously documenting, questioning, and shaping the evolving identity of Kerala. Malayalam cinema, often called , is deeply intertwined
